13. What is round-robin routing?

Explanation

Round-robin routing is a method used in telecommunications to distribute calls or tasks evenly among a group of recipients. It remembers the order in which a call was received and then moves to the next person on the list. This ensures that each recipient receives an equal number of calls or tasks before moving on to the next person. This method helps to balance the workload and ensure fairness in the distribution of calls or tasks.

17. What is group ring routing?

Explanation

Group ring routing refers to the practice of simultaneously ringing all phones in a designated group or set. This means that when a call comes in, all phones within the specified group will ring simultaneously, allowing multiple individuals to answer the call at the same time. This approach ensures that no calls are missed and provides a more efficient and prompt response to incoming calls.

27. What is ACD routing?

Explanation

ACD routing refers to the process of intelligently directing incoming calls to the most suitable agent based on specific formulas and factors, such as their skills and expertise. This ensures that the customer is connected to the agent who is best equipped to handle their query or issue, leading to improved customer satisfaction and efficiency. This method of routing is based on a systematic approach that takes into account various factors, ensuring that the right agent is assigned to each call.

38. Where are the 3 places user permissions filter from?

Explanation

User permissions filter from three different sources: User, Roles, and Workgroups. The user permissions are specific to each individual user and can be customized based on their needs and requirements. Roles define a set of permissions that can be assigned to multiple users, making it easier to manage permissions for a group of individuals with similar responsibilities. Workgroups are another way to group users and assign permissions to them collectively. By filtering permissions from these three sources, the system ensures that each user has the appropriate level of access and functionality based on their role and group affiliation.
